Jackson Hole

The campers get a day to go to Jackson Hole.  This city was founded by the fur trade.  Now it is the city the is completely funded by tourist dollars.  It's kinda of like Winona Lake just about 10 blocks bigger and sits on the foothills of the Teton Mountain range.  The campers get to go to the Elk Refuge, Teton welcome center, and the antelope flats.  This is where you encounter the woolly beast known as the buffalo.
